Meaning
Hydrophilic coatings refer to thin films or coatings that have an affinity for water. These coatings are designed to increase the surface energy and wettability of substrates, allowing water and other liquids to spread evenly and be absorbed. Hydrophilic coatings are used to improve the performance and functionality of various products and surfaces, including medical devices, optical lenses, sensors, and automotive windshields.

Category-wise Insights
- Medical Devices: Hydrophilic coatings play a crucial role in medical devices, improving their biocompatibility, lubricity, and reducing friction during procedures such as catheter insertion or stent placement.
- Optics and Displays: Hydrophilic coatings are applied to optical lenses, camera lenses, eyewear, and display surfaces to enhance their clarity, prevent fogging, and improve water resistance.
- Automotive Windshields: Hydrophilic coatings on automotive windshields reduce water droplet adhesion, improve visibility during rain, and minimize the formation of water streaks.
